Abstract

The increasing intensity of air traffic and growing take-off mass of passenger and cargo civil airplanes leads to the growth of a loading on airstrips, taxiways and aircraft parking places of airports. It results in an increased wear of concrete pavement and requires a continuous monitoring of their state and supporting power with the object of ensuring the flight safety. Subsurface radar can be used as one of the means for non-destructive testing of a reinforced concrete airfield. Taking into account large areas of airfield pavements and their constructive features, the carrying out of these jobs will probably require the creation of dedicated equipment and software.
